The variety of designs of ballistic missiles located in the demonstration hall of rocket and space technology of the Bauman Moscow State Technical University (BMSTU) is shown. The intensive development of ballistic missiles in the leading countries of the world began immediately after the World War II. The development of a new industry required engineering personnel with the competencies in the field of rocket science. In the leading universities of the USSR, specialized departments have begun to be created to teach engineers in the design, manufacture and operation of missiles and rockets. Such departments were opened at BMSTU. After mastering the processes of manufacturing and launching missiles based on captured German technology, the stage of designing and manufacturing new ballistic missiles with improved characteristics began in the USSR. The same path was taken by the US rocket engineers. The flight range was increased, the power structure, the control system, the propulsion systems were improved, the specific mass characteristics of the structural elements were improved, more efficient fuel components were selected. In demonstration hall BMSTU, it was possible to assemble a unique exposition of rockets developed by almost all the main design bureaus involved in its creation. They differ in flight range, size, number of stages, type of start, fuel used, engine type, controls and many other features. This allows the BMSTU teachers to more fully reflect the concept of the evolution of rockets in the process of teaching students.
